KAPONGA.

(From a Correspondent.)

A general meeting of the Kaponga Horticultural Society A\as held in the Toavii Hall on Friday night. Present: Messrs C. E. Betts (in the chair), Gibson, 'Walker, Baigent (secretary), Mesdames Baigent, McGuire, Severne, and Walker.

It Avas resolved to hold a concert and dance on June 25, particulars of Avhich will be advertised. The concert committee consists of Messrs Betts, Walker, and Hill; dance committee, Messrs M. Power, D. J. LaAV, F. Birtie, T. Bruce, and the secretary. It aa\*is decided to call a ladies' meeting.

In connection AAith the spring shoAV, Mr R. Gibson, the Avinner of the Carbery Cup at tbe Stratford ShoAV, offered the cup for competition at the next spring show,/to be held in Kaponga, provided three or more members of the Stratford Society would compete, the conditions to be .forwarded to the Stratford Society. Mr Gibson received a hearty vote of thanks.

A members' book is being started, and it is hoped that residents in and around Kaponga will not be backward m putting their names in the book, as their doing so will mean to a very great extent the success of the society.
